Re: Graphic settings?
Start out with everything maxed at 100, then go ride a pretty demanding track (like Lierop) with a few AI riders. If it lags, lower the settings in increments of 5 or 10 until it doesn't lag anymore.
I just said use AI so the settings will have less tendency to lag online, hope it helps

Re: Graphic settings?
Framebuffer objects and mipmap generation are better, but they are buggy for a lot of drivers. Try enabling them and if they don't cause any texture corruption leave them on.
The best setting for ground texture resolution depends on how much texture memory you have. Unless you have a fast video card with a lot of memory I'd leave it at 128.
